Is love an art requiring knowledge, or only a pleasant sensation to fall into? Nothing begins as hopefully and fails as regularly, yet hardly anyone believes there's anything to be learnt about love. Is love which profits the soul but is otherwise profitless something we shouldn't spent time learning about? A millionaire, his friend of limited financial means, a beautiful girl over whom they're rivals, are all young, bright, intelligent, and locked in a desperate relationship. As they commit or protect their hearts they learn the vagaries of love in surprising ways, with results you wouldn't expect.
